Description

The SecureWell: Well Control & Containment Certification Program is a first-of-its kind course that contains purpose-driven, comprehensive and practical training for cased hole well operations. Created by well control and well servicing experts, the course offers certification through classroom training, field assessment and skills verification.

Earning Criteria

Participation

Students will graduate this class with an understanding of basic well control methods, equipment and pressures associated with containment. They will be required to pass a knowledge test, followed by an assessment at a rig site by a certified field assessor.
